Definitions
[ɑːˈɡʌɪl], (Noun)
Definitions:
- a pattern composed of diamonds of various colours on a plain background, used in knitted garments such as sweaters and socks
(e.g: the traditional argyle design associated with golf)

Origin
:
1940s: from Argyll, a family name and a former county of Scotland. The pattern is based on the tartan of the Argyll branch of the Campbell clan
